NEW ARRIVALS – Here Come the Fjords!

July 30, 2007 by Admin

Welcome three new guys in town – Koriakin, Kingston, and Quest – Wendy Luscombe’s adorable Fjords! All are being trained in dressage. Koriakin and Wendy have been showing quite a bit this year and have qualified for both the East Coast Riders’ Cup and Region 8 Championships. Kingston and Quest are just starting out with their training, but Wendy hopes to get them to their first show sometime this fall. Extremely steady and good-natured horses, the Fjords have settled in well. As you can see below, they are very well-behaved, and really seem to be enjoying themselves at Cricket Hill!
